In awstats under the sub heading "Links from an Internet Search Engine" there are two columns for example:
"Google 9897 9896" What does the second column mean? And under the subheading "Links from an external page (other web sites except search engines)", there are alos two columns like this example: http://reddit.com/r/gaming/ 2530 2862 Again, what does the second column mean (or the first for that matter too!) What's the difference between the two? Thanks to whoever can help! Cheers! ![]() |

Click Full List under search engines and you'll see the breakdown. First is pages. Second is hits. If you have a lot more in the second column, your getting direct hits to your images or something else that is not a webpage.
The above answer answers your second question as well. Pages versus hits. For external pages, the 2 columns are usually the same unless coming from an unknown search engine which has indexed your images.
